Robert Saleem Holbrook
Robert Saleem Holbrook is executive director of the Abolitionist Law Center. He was sentenced to life imprisonment without the possibility of parole as a juvenile offender and served 27 years in prison. He was released in 2018 after the state of Pennsylvania was forced to re-sentence him and hundreds of other juvenile offenders as a result of the Supreme Court decision in Miller v. Alabama. During his incarceration he was a leader and writer within Pennsylvania’s abolitionist movement and stepped into the movement as soon as he was released.